Rolled Roofing Installation in Fredericksburg, VA
Rolled roofing installation involves applying a continuous sheet of asphalt-based material directly onto a roof surface, making it a practical choice for covering flat or low-slope roofs. This service is commonly used for residential projects such as garages, sheds, and small outbuildings, as well as for temporary or budget-friendly roofing solutions. Property owners typically want to understand the durability of rolled roofing, its suitability for their specific roof type, and the overall process involved in installation to ensure it meets their needs.
Before requesting rolled roofing installation, homeowners should consider the condition of their existing roof and whether the surface is appropriate for this type of covering. It’s important to understand the lifespan of rolled roofing, maintenance requirements, and any limitations related to its use on certain roof pitches or structures. Clarifying these details helps property owners make informed decisions about whether rolled roofing is the right choice for their project.

Rolled Roofing Installation Questions
What is rolled roofing? Rolled roofing is a type of roofing material made from asphalt-saturated paper or fiberglass, designed for quick and affordable installation on low-slope roofs.
When should rolled roofing be used? It is suitable for sheds, porches, or additional structures where a simple, cost-effective roofing option is needed.
How long does rolled roofing typically last? Rolled roofing usually lasts around 5 to 10 years, depending on exposure and maintenance conditions.
What are common projects for rolled roofing installation? It is often used for small commercial buildings, accessory structures, or as a temporary roofing solution.
